Bhakti-rasamrta-sindhu [by Shrila Rupa Gosvami]
tatra vaidhi — yatra raganavaptatvat pravrittir upajayate | shasanenaiva shastrasya sa vaidhi bhaktir ucyate ||1.2.6||English translation“Now here is the definition of vaidhi-bhakti: Where the actions of bhakti arise, not from the attainment of raga but by the teachings of the scriptures, it is called vaidhi-bhakti.”...

Bhajana-Rahasya [by Srila Bhaktivinoda Thakura Mahasaya]
सहजे जीवन-यात्रा-निर्वाहोपयोगी द्रव्यादि स्वीकार करे भक्त नहे भोगी sahaje jivana-yatra-nirvahopayogi dravyadi svikara kare bhakta nahe bhogi Commentary: Bhajana-rahasya-vritti: A person qualified for vaidhi-bhakti should earn money to maintain his life through prescribed virtuous means; that is, according to varnashrama-dharma. It is auspicious to accept assets only according to one s needs. Craving to accept more than necessary creates attachment, which will gradually destroy one s bhajana....
